The sudden passing of David “Spider” Wilson has taken everyone by surprise.  He was a loving husband of 38 years, father to David Junior and friend to everyone who knew him.  David joined the Air Force in 1977, served for five years and joined Harris Corporation in 1986.  He was so excited for the opportunity that he rode his bike from Cocoa Beach to Palm Bay every day until he could purchase a vehicle.  He spent the next 33 years at the company working as a stock clerk, graphic artist and eventually an IT technician.

David’s passion was art.  Any time a project arose that required a talented hand, Spider was the man people reached out to.  He created posters for fundraisers, made displays for the zoo, decorated for holidays, drew portraits and volunteered with children in need.  His kindheartedness was felt by everyone around him, he was easy to talk to and always willing to listen - cool, calm and collected.
